Bette Jones Obituary

Bette Ann Jones, 72, of Amarillo, passed away surrounded by her loving family on September 11, 2020. She was born September 25, 1947, in Amherst, Texas, to Estis Bass and Zonah Anthony- Bass. Services are scheduled for Tuesday, September 15, 10 a.m., at Cox-Rowley Funeral Home, followed by a graveside committal service at Friona Cemetery in Friona, Texas at 1 p.m. A visitation will be held from 4 – 8 p.m., Monday, September 14 at the funeral home.

Bette is survived by her loving children, Marty Jones of Amarillo, Dodi (Derrick) Griffin of Linville, AL, Rusty (Michelle) Jones of Corpus Christi, TX; her dear grandchildren, Mitchell (Heather) Jones, Victoria (Robert) Bermudez, and Bethany Jones all of Fritch, TX, D’Kota Griffin, Hunter (Hailey) Griffin, Shyann Griffin, all of Linville, AL, Thomas Cronnon, Charlie Jones, of Corpus Christi, TX ; her cherished great grandchildren, Allie and Amelia Jones, Kailey, Conagher, Kash, and Chancle’ Griffin; Her fond siblings, Charles (Pat) Bass of AR, Troy (Kayrene) Bass of Canyon, TX, and Barbara Bass of Lubbock, TX.

Bette was preceded in death by her parents and her husband, Charles Jones.

Bette was known for her great sense of humor, she was a very creative, talented person, who enjoyed arts and crafts. She had a very good time zip-lining and looked forward to doing more of it. Bette was a charitable person who loved spending time traveling, and especially enjoyed the peacefulness of sitting and adoring the majesty of the mountains. Another favorite past-time of hers was to go shopping, why, because she liked to. Most importantly to remember about Bette, was her strong Christian belief, she loved God.
